What Are Fiat On-Ramps and Off-Ramps?

A fiat on-ramp is a service that allows you to convert traditional currency (fiat), such as USD or EUR, into cryptocurrency. This is typically the first step for someone looking to enter the crypto market. Conversely, a fiat off-ramp enables you to convert cryptocurrency back into fiat currency, allowing you to spend or save your money in the traditional financial system.

These ramps serve as bridges between the crypto and fiat worlds, making it easier for users to access and utilize digital assets without needing to be experts in blockchain technology.

Why Are They Important?

Fiat on-ramps and off-ramps are critical for mainstream adoption of cryptocurrencies. They help reduce the friction that new users face when trying to buy or sell digital assets. Without these services, the process would be far more complicated, requiring users to navigate peer-to-peer exchanges or complex decentralized platforms.

Moreover, these ramps provide liquidity to the crypto market, ensuring that users can easily enter and exit positions. This liquidity is vital for price stability and market growth.

How to Use a Fiat On-Ramp

Using a fiat on-ramp is straightforward.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  1. Choose a Platform: Select a reputable exchange or service that offers fiat on-ramp capabilities, such as Coinbase, Binance, or Kraken.
  2. Create an Account: Sign up and complete any required identity verification (KYC) processes.
  3. Fund Your Account: Deposit fiat currency via bank transfer, debit/credit card, or other supported methods.
  4. Buy Cryptocurrency: Use the deposited funds to purchase your desired cryptocurrency directly through the platform.

Always be aware of fees and processing times, as these can vary significantly between services.

How to Use a Fiat Off-Ramp

The off-ramp process is similar but in reverse:

  1. Select a Platform: Choose an exchange or service that supports converting crypto back to fiat.
  2. Sell Your Crypto: Execute a trade to convert your cryptocurrency into fiat currency within the platform.
  3. Withdraw Funds: Transfer the fiat balance to your bank account or another preferred destination.

Again, pay attention to withdrawal limits, fees, and regulatory requirements that may apply.

Best Practices

For a smooth experience:

  • Research: Compare different platforms for fees, security, and user experience.
  • Security: Enable two-factor authentication and use strong, unique passwords.
  • Stay Informed: Keep up with regulatory changes that may affect how you can use on-ramps and off-ramps in your jurisdiction.
